Understanding First Aid: What Is It?

First aid refers to the instant treatment supplied to somebody experiencing a clinical emergency situation. This could be anything from administering CPR (cardiopulmonary resuscitation) to dealing with minor cuts and swellings. The objective of first aid is not just to maintain the individual's problem up until specialist medical aid gets here however additionally to stop more harm.

DRSABCD: The Necessary Framework for Responding

One of the most recognized frameworks for offering first aid is DRSABCD. Each letter represents an essential action in responding effectively.

D - Danger

Before helping anyone, check your surroundings for any possible dangers that could also place you at risk.

R - Response

Check if the person is receptive by delicately trembling their shoulders and asking if they're okay.

S - Send out for Help

If the person is less competent or needs urgent aid, phone call emergency solutions immediately.

A - Airway

Ensure that the individual's respiratory tract is clear. If essential, position them appropriately or do rescue breaths if trained to do so.

B - Breathing

Check if they are taking a breath generally. Otherwise, start CPR immediately.

C - Circulation

Look for signs of circulation such as movement or coughing. If absent, continue with CPR till aid arrives.

D - Defibrillation

If available, utilize an AED (Automated External Defibrillator) immediately if they continue to be unresponsive after CPR.

CPR: A Lifesaving Skill

CPR-- or Cardiopulmonary Resuscitation-- is one of the most critical skills learned in any first aid course. It's created to keep blood circulation and oxygenation until advanced medical care can be provided.

The Steps of CPR

Check responsiveness by tapping on their shoulder. Call emergency solutions while evaluating breathing. Begin breast compressions at a rate of 100-120 per minute. After every 30 compressions, offer 2 rescue breaths if trained. Continue up until professional aid arrives or you notice indicators of life.

First Aid Devices Essentials

Having appropriate devices enhances your ability to respond successfully throughout emergency situations. Below's a summary:

|Devices|Purpose|| -------------------|-------------------------------------------|| Adhesive Bandages|For minor cuts and abrasions|| Disinfectant Wipes|To tidy wounds prior to dressing|| Gauze Pads|For bigger injuries needing absorption|| Disposable Handwear covers|To protect both responder and person|| Scissors|Valuable for reducing garments or bandages|

Safe Raising Techniques

To lift safely:

Bend at your knees-- not your back. Keep your back right while raising utilizing leg strength. Avoid twisting throughout lifts; rearrange feet instead.

These techniques lessen injury risks for both -responders and individuals alike!
